At 1210 on 24 October., a troop train of 35 boxcars with soldiers wearing red-bordered black epaulets, 15 boxcars with billeting equipment and boxes and 1 gondola car with barrels passed through the Korbetha railroad station and proceeded toward Leipzig, 25X1 Mersebure 6. Between 18 and 24 O,_ ctober, the Flak Kaserne (8321) in l4erseburg was occu i d p e by about 2,000 soldiers wearing red-bordered black s paulets with artillery insignia. On 17_ October, 12 prime movers each towing a 100-mm AT un wer , g , e l ined up for inspection, On 22 October, truck entered the kaserne. At 1645 on 20 October, 12 JS tankks J were unloaded at the $na - Saale railroad station At 1730 , , the tanks drove toward the Loobstadt Kaserne (8222) or Zwaetzen Kaserne (8221), or to a newly fenced-in lot near the gas.works between the railroad station and the LOebstedt Kaserne,, At 1800, 6 to 8 trucks with equipment, 2 armored personnel carriers., and 2 armored scout cars passed Uwougn Loebetedter Strasse and drove northward.) 8. At 1600 on ?_'1 October, 11 J3-2 or JS-3 tanks, and 2 SP guns were unloaded at the railroad station. 1700, they passed through Loebstedter Strasse and drove northward. At 1730, a troop train of 8 boxcars with soldiers and an unx~etermlned number of flatcars With 8 to 10 trucks, was unloaded. The unit also passed through Loebsted r Strasse and went northward,' Plauen. 9. On 23 October, 300 officers and soldiers with practice targets, li ht machine guns, rifles and light mortars entered the Hindenburg Kaserne (8442) in Plauen,. Between 20 and 31 October, the Reuss Kaserne (8141) in Gera was apparently i d c occup e to apacity, Weapons observed included 6 x 100-mm AT nuns and 6 x 122-mm howitzers, Trucks were used as driver school vehicles. 12. Between 20 and 31 October, the Tinz Kaserne (''142) was occupied by about 200 soldiers wearing red-bordered black epaulets with tank insignia Two T-34/85 tanks have been repeatedly observed at driving practice.5 10 I Comment, The observations include the return of el t f emen s o the 655th How Arty Regt of the 57th (ids Mtz Rifle Div after terminati f th on o e field exercises. It is noteworthy that elements of the regiment moved to the Bismarck Kaserne which was previously believed to have been occupied by the 498th AAA Regt only. Since AAA units occupied the Hindenburg Kaserne on 17 October 1954, a change in occupation of the two barracks installations is possible, The SP guns observed at the Hubertus aserne belong to the 170th Gds Fitz Rifle Regt, Elements of the regiment were previously stationed at this kaserne. The vehicles observed at the Bluecher Kaserne belong to the 170th Gds Mtz Rifle Regt which returned to its previous quarters from field exercises, 2, I_=ICom?ent.
